With this allusion used in Eliot ‘s poem the reader is allowed to explore their own understanding of how their life has been in comparison to the illustrations used by Eliot This is a glimpse into the way Prufrock sees himself and how he views life : basically as a losing proposition and a meaningless one , as well The personification of the time of day at the beginning of the poem then leads the reader to view the rest of the poem in a manner conducive to that comparison — with all of the metaphors dealing with life

Alfred Prufrock ‘ begins with an overtly ironic gesture – - the titular provocation stymied by an opening quotation from Dante ‘s Inferno ‘ This irony poses an immediate thematic tension between the ideal (a love song ) and the damned (the ensuing lines from Dante
